It doesn't matter how long you are right now, just know that if you have a consistent swing in future and are fitted rightly, you shd be longer with a tighter dispersion. Don get too confused with what the sales reps or others who try to tell you a shaft recommendation based on what you tell them of your swing or how long you have been playing. There are beginners who swing in excess of 100mph, and there are seasoned golfers who swing in the 90s zone, so it really varies. Also, most of the stock shafts on the off the rack clubs are usually made-for shafts for that brand, usually watered down specs from the actual after market offerings. These shafts tend to play softer to flex. But that being said, one shaft's R might feel like another's S. Also, there are brands and certain clubs these days which offer real after market shafts with an up charge as an option. If possible, do your research and try the clubs at demo days before you buy.
